| | class MossAudioTokenizerConfig(PreTrainedConfig): |
| | r""" |
| | This is the configuration class to store the configuration of a [`MossAudioTokenizerModel`]. It is used to instantiate a |
| | MossAudioTokenizer model according to the specified arguments, defining the model architecture. |
| | |
| | Instantiating a configuration with the defaults will yield a similar configuration to that of the |
| | [VoiceAgentGroup/moss_audio_tokenizer](https://huggingface.co/VoiceAgentGroup/moss_audio_tokenizer) architecture. |
| | |
| | Configuration objects inherit from [`PreTrainedConfig`] and can be used to control the model outputs. Read the |
| | documentation from [`PreTrainedConfig`] for more information. |
| | |
| | Args: |
| | sampling_rate (`int`, *optional*, defaults to 24000): |
| | The sampling rate at which the audio waveform should be digitalized expressed in hertz (Hz). |
| | downsample_rate (`int`, *optional*, defaults to 1920): |
| | Total downsampling rate from waveform to tokens. |
| | causal_transformer_context_duration (`float`, *optional*, defaults to 10.0): |
| | Context duration in seconds for causal transformer. |
| | encoder_kwargs (`list[dict]`, *optional*): |
| | List of encoder module configurations. Each dict specifies a module type and its parameters. |
| | decoder_kwargs (`list[dict]`, *optional*): |
| | List of decoder module configurations in execution order. |
| | quantizer_type (`str`, *optional*, defaults to `"rvq"`): |
| | Quantizer type. Options include `"rvq"`, `"spec_rvq"`, `"rlfq"`, `"random_prefix_rlfq"`. |
| | quantizer_kwargs (`dict`, *optional*): |
| | Configuration for the quantizer including `input_dim`, `rvq_dim`, `output_dim`, `num_quantizers`, |
| | `codebook_size`, and `codebook_dim`. |
| | |
| | Example: |
| | |
| | ```python |
| | >>> from transformers import MossAudioTokenizerModel, MossAudioTokenizerConfig |
| | |
| | >>> # Initializing a MossAudioTokenizer style configuration |
| | >>> configuration = MossAudioTokenizerConfig() |
| | |
| | >>> # Initializing a model (with random weights) from the configuration |
| | >>> model = MossAudioTokenizerModel(configuration) |
| | |
| | >>> # Accessing the model configuration |
| | >>> configuration = model.config |
| | ``` |
| | """ |
